Abstract

Aged people will have difficulty to spend their daily lives as usual, when they give up driving cars. Although the rate of people (65years old and over) is increasing even in suburbs under the demographic changes, the service levels of public transportation and facilities for daily use were decreased, particularly in the middle-sized cities. This study clarify accessibility was declined by measuring access times from each determined living points to facilities; for example, the rate of people who is able to have access to main station (city centre) is decreased from 1995 to 2005.
